What is a Chemical Peel?

A chemical peel is a professional skincare treatment that uses a carefully selected blend of acids to exfoliate the skin’s surface. It works by removing the dull, damaged outer layers of skin, encouraging new cell growth and revealing a fresher, smoother complexion underneath.

Chemical peels can be light, medium, or deep in strength. Each one is designed to treat different skin concerns, from mild dryness to deep acne scars. The VI Peel is a medium-depth peel, making it powerful enough to create visible improvements without the intense recovery time associated with deeper peels.

What is the VI Peel?

The VI Peel is a medical-grade chemical peel that combines several types of acids and vitamins to create a synergistic effect. It’s designed to treat a wide range of skin issues safely and effectively—even for those with sensitive or darker skin tones.

Chemical Peel Before and After – What to Expect

Understanding the peeling process helps you feel confident and prepared.

  • Day 1–2: Your skin may feel tight or look slightly red, similar to a mild sunburn.

  • Day 3–5: Peeling begins—mostly light flakes around the mouth, chin, or cheeks.

  • Day 6–7: The peeling subsides and you’ll begin to see fresh, renewed skin.

  • Week 2 onward: Your skin continues to regenerate, showing enhanced glow and clarity.

Peeling levels can vary by individual and skin type, but the overall effect is rejuvenation from the inside out.

FLU Vaccination

With the onset of Autumn it is now time to think about protection from flu this winter. Each year the flu vaccine changes according to the information obtained from worldwide surveillance as to which strains are felt to be the most likely to cause disease that year. This is why there is a need to revaccinate every year. There are 2 forms of vaccination- a live attenuated nasal spray and an inactivated injection. STOPTOBER – Stop smoking for October

Stoptober is an initiative from Public Health England to increase the number of smokers stopping for good. The tag line is that if you stop for 28 days, you are 5 times more likely to stop for good. According to figures from ASH (Action on Smoking and Health) in 2014: 20% of adult men and 17% of adult women are smokers, meaning there are 9.6 million adult smokers in the UK. The rates have halved since 1974 when 51% of men and 41% of women were smokers. The prevalence is highest in the 25-34 year age group and lowest in the over 60 age group. The rates are much higher amongst poorer people. 59% of all adults now report that they have never smoked. Two thirds of smokers start before the age of 18 despite it being illegal to sell cigarettes to anyone under 18. Use of tobacco is associated with an increased risk of certain cancers as well as heart disease. These cancers include lung, larynx (voice box), oesophagus (gullet), mouth and pharynx, bladder, pancreas, kidney, liver, stomach, bowel, cervix, leukaemia ( blood) and ovary. Plasma Rich Platelet Therapy

We are introducing a next generation injection procedure to our practice, which can help treat a range of orthopaedic conditions. Plasma Rich Platelet therapy, essentially accelerates and aids the healing of injured tissues over the body by first taking blood from the patient. This gets placed in a machine to separate the blood into the different types of blood cells and further separate the platelet rich part to be mixed with local anaesthetic. This is prepared in an injection to be injected into the area of the injury.
